Triple-Negative Breast Cancer Finding

**Semantic type:** Finding

**Definition:** Triple-negative breast cancer finding is a negative test result that occurs when the cells in the tumor of a breast cancer patient lack the receptors for both estrogen and progesterone and the human epidermal growth factor receptor 2.

**Synonyms:** - ER-Negative PR-Negative ERBB2-Negative - ER-PR-HER2/neu- - ER-negative PR-negative HER2/neu-negative - ER/PR/HER2 Negative - ESR1/PGR/ERBB2 Negative Finding - TNBC - Triple Negative Breast Cancer Finding - Triple Negative Breast Cancer Result - Triple-Negative Breast Cancer Result - triple-negative breast cancer
